I would have liked more of the story to revolve around the game of pool. There was little detail in how each shot was taken. Cigarette smoke, the usual crowd of regulars, drunks, and the occasional hustler. I was surprised to read about a pool re-racking boy, not unlike a ball boy retrieving stray tennis balls at big events like Wimbledon. I have yet to see a re-racking boy at any pool hall or bar, but maybe the \u2018profession\u2019 existed before my time. It would make sense if big money were on the line. I can picture either player purposely making the rack loose at the last second to intentionally hurt his opponent. Of course, any stranger would most likely serve adequately in a pool hall, even if supervision or direction was required. One can learn a lot and feel humbled when playing against guys who gamble or hustle for a living or semi-living.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>I expected to read more about Minnesota Fats, but he was a very minor character. Not all that interesting but still, the main antagonist, if you will, in Eddie\u2019s life. I won\u2019t spoil the ending, but I thought it was brilliant in the suggestion that a hustler is not what he seems, that by the time you realize it, the hustler has you cornered in a desperate situation.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>I\u2019m glad there wasn\u2019t heavy emphasis on Eddie getting too close with Sarah, his girlfriend. Eddie didn\u2019t strike me as the married-with-kids-type. Eventually, maybe.
